False, touching can constitute part of a battery even if it does not cause physical injury. In legal terms, battery refers to the intentional and wrongful physical contact with another person, without that person's consent. This physical contact does not necessarily have to result in injury to be considered battery. It can include actions such as pushing, hitting, or even touching someone in a way that is offensive or harmful. However, the severity of the contact may be a factor in determining the extent of damages that a person can claim as a result of the battery.

The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is responsible for administering the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act (CERCLA).

CERCLA, also known as the Superfund Act, was enacted by the U.S. Congress in 1980 to address hazardous waste sites and provide a framework for the cleanup of contaminated areas. The EPA oversees the implementation of CERCLA, including the identification and assessment of hazardous waste sites, the allocation of funds for cleanup activities, and the enforcement of liability for responsible parties. The United States federal government's independent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is in charge of environmental protection issues. On July 9, 1970, President Richard Nixon suggested the creation of the EPA; on December 2, 1970, after Nixon signed an executive order, the agency officially launched. Hearings in the House and Senate's committees approved the order creating the EPA.

The distinct biomechanics properties of the different layers of the vocal folds allow for changes in:

Answers

The distinct biomechanical properties of the different layers of the vocal folds allow for changes in the sound's fundamental frequency, harmonics, and intensity.

The vocal folds have three layers of tissue, each with its own unique properties that affect voice production. The cover layer (also known as the mucosa) is thin and pliable, allowing it to vibrate at high speeds and produce sound. The intermediate layer is stiffer and helps to transmit the vibration from the cover to the body of the vocal fold. Finally, the body layer is the thickest and most rigid, providing support to the other layers.

In order to change the pitch, or fundamental frequency, of the voice, the vocal folds must lengthen or shorten. The cricothyroid muscle is responsible for lengthening the folds, while the thyroarytenoid muscle shortens them. When the folds are lengthened, they vibrate more quickly, resulting in a higher-pitched sound. Conversely, shortening the folds decreases their vibration speed and produces a lower-pitched sound.

The harmonics, or overtones, of the voice are also affected by the vocal fold properties. The cover layer plays a significant role in producing higher harmonics, while the body layer is more involved in producing the lower harmonics. Finally, the intensity, or loudness, of the voice is also influenced by the vocal fold properties. By changing the degree of tension in the folds and increasing or decreasing the airflow through them, the vocal folds can produce a wide range of intensities.

The answer to the question is (d) 2.85. The current ratio is a liquidity ratio that is used to evaluate the ability of a company to pay its current obligations using its current assets.

Current assets are the company's assets that can be easily transformed into cash and that will be used in the near future, whereas current liabilities are those that are due within one year or less. When it comes to the calculation of the current ratio, the formula is as follows:

Current ratio = Current assets / Current liabilities
